Comprehending Upvc Patio Doors
Upvc patio doors are made from a type of plastic that is rigid and strong, making them resistant to warping, decomposing, and corrosion. They are generally offered in a range of designs, including sliding, French, and bi-folding doors. These doors are understood for their outstanding insulation homes, which assist to keep your home warm in the winter and cool in the summertime.
Typical Issues and Repairs
Sticking or Jamming Doors
- Cause: Warping, misalignment, or particles in the tracks.
- Solution: Clean the tracks with a moderate cleaning agent and a soft brush. Change the door alignment by tightening up or loosening the screws on the hinges. If the door is warped, it might require to be replaced.
Leaking Doors
- Cause: Damaged or worn-out seals, spaces in the frame, or improper installation.
- Solution: Replace the seals with brand-new ones. Examine the frame for any gaps and apply a sealant. If the door was improperly set up, think about employing an expert to re-install it.
Broken Locks
- Cause: Wear and tear, corrosion, or damage from forced entry.
- Solution: Replace the lock with a brand-new one. If the lock is worn away, tidy it with a wire brush and lubricate it with a silicone-based lubricant.
Split or Damaged Panels
- Cause: Impact from objects, weather condition damage, or age.
- Service: Replace the broken panel. This might need professional support, particularly if the panel becomes part of a multi-pane system.
Squeaky or Noisy Hinges
- Cause: Lack of lubrication, rust, or dirt.
- Service: Clean the hinges with a soft fabric and apply a silicone-based lubricant. If the hinges are rusted, utilize a wire brush to remove the rust before oiling.
Do It Yourself Tips for Upvc Patio Door Repairs
Regular Maintenance
- Clean the Tracks: Use a soft brush and mild detergent to remove dirt and debris from the tracks.
- Lubricate Moving Parts: Apply a silicone-based lubricant to hinges, rollers, and locks to keep them moving efficiently.
- Examine Seals: Inspect the seals for wear and tear and replace them as needed.
Adjusting the Door
- Inspect Alignment: Ensure the door is aligned properly by examining the gap in between the door and the frame. Change the hinges by tightening up or loosening up the screws.
Replacing Seals
- Remove Old Seals: Use a flathead screwdriver to carefully eliminate the old seals.
- Install New Seals: Cut the brand-new seals to the correct length and press them into place. Guarantee they are tight and protected.
Repairing Leaks
- Use Sealant: Use a silicone sealant to fill any spaces in the frame. Apply a thin, even layer and smooth it out with a putty knife.
When to Call a Professional
While numerous Upvc patio door repairs can be dealt with DIY, there are circumstances where expert help is essential:
- Complex Issues: If the door is severely damaged or if the issue is beyond your expertise.
- Service warranty Concerns: If the door is under guarantee, repairs need to be handled by the manufacturer or an authorized service supplier.
- Security Concerns: If the door is not working correctly and positions a security threat, it's best to call an expert.
